Women Should Not Fear Weight Training In Gym LondonWomen should not fear weight training when it comes to losing fat for several reasons:

  1. Increased muscle mass and metabolism: Weight training helps build lean muscle mass. Since muscle burns more calories at rest than fat, having more muscle increases your metabolic rate. This means you’ll burn more calories throughout the day, even when you’re not exercising.

  2. Fat lossBest Diet For Fat Loss Female 15 Ways To Lose Fat Fast and body composition: Weight training is an effective way to reduce body fat and improve body composition. While cardio exercises can burn calories during the workout, weight training stimulates muscle growth and helps to preserve existing muscle while losing fat. This results in a more toned and defined physique.
  3. Improved bone density: Weight training is beneficial for bone health, especially for women who are at a higher risk of osteoporosis. It helps increase bone density and strength, reducing the risk of fractures and promoting overall skeletal health.
  4. Enhanced overall strength and functionality: Engaging in weight training can improve your overall strength and functional abilities. It can make daily activities easier, increase your endurance, and improve your posture and joint stability.
  5. Hormonal balance and confidence: Weight training can have positive effects on hormonal balance in women. It can increase the production of growth hormone, which aids in fat burning and muscle growth. Additionally, weight training has been shown to improve mood, reduce stress, and increase self-confidence.

It’s important to note that weight training doesn’t automatically result in a bulky or overly muscular appearance for women. Building significant muscle mass typically requires specialized training, nutrition, and sometimes supplementation.

If you’re new to weight training, it’s recommended to start with lighter weights and focus on proper form and technique. Gradually increase the intensity and challenge yourself as you become more comfortable and experienced.

Overall, weight training is a valuable tool for women looking to lose fat, improve body composition, boost metabolism, enhance strength, and promote overall health and well-being

Women can benefit from including deadlifts in their gym workouts for several reasons:

  1. Full-body exercise: Deadlifts are a compound movement that engages multiple muscle groups simultaneously, making it a highly effective full-body exercise. It primarily targets the muscles in the lower body, including the glutes, hamstrings, quadriceps, and calves. It also works the core muscles, lower back, and upper body, including the grip strength.
  2. Strength and muscle development: Deadlifts are known for their ability to build overall strength and muscle mass. By regularly performing deadlifts, women can increase their strength and develop lean muscle in their lower body and core. This can lead to improved athletic performance, better functional abilities, and a more toned physique.
  3. Improved posture and stability: Deadlifts require proper form and technique, emphasizing a neutral spine and engaged core. Regularly practicing deadlifts can help improve posture and stability by strengthening the muscles that support the spine. This can be especially beneficial for women who may experience postural issues or lower back pain.
  4. Fat burning and metabolism boost: Deadlifts are a demanding exercise that can elevate heart rate and increase calorie expenditure. Engaging in deadlifts as part of a well-rounded workout routine can help women burn more calories during and after the workout, promoting fat loss and boosting metabolism.
  5. Functional strength and injury prevention: Deadlifts mimic movements used in daily activities and sports, such as lifting objects from the ground. By training with deadlifts, women can develop functional strength that translates to improved performance in real-life scenarios. Additionally, strengthening the muscles involved in deadlifting can help prevent injuries by improving stability and reducing the risk of muscle imbalances.

As with any exercise, it’s essential to learn and practice proper form when performing deadlifts to minimize the risk of injury. If you’re new to deadlifting, consider working with a qualified fitness professional who can guide you through the correct technique and provide appropriate modifications based on your individual needs and fitness level.

Overall, incorporating deadlifts into a workout routine can be highly beneficial for women, helping them develop strength, build muscle, improve posture, boost metabolism, and enhance overall functional fitness.

Women Should Not Fear Weight Training In Gym LondonThere can be various reasons why some women may struggle with doing push-ups. Here are a few potential factors:

  1. Upper body strength: Push-ups primarily rely on the strength of the upper body muscles, including the chest (pectoral muscles), shoulders (deltoids), and triceps. Some women may have relatively weaker upper body strength compared to men due to physiological differences. However, this can be improved through regular strength training exercises that target these muscle groups.
  2. Core and stabilizer muscles: Push-ups also engage the core muscles, including the abdominals and lower back, as well as the stabilizer muscles in the shoulders and arms. If these muscles are relatively weak or underdeveloped, it can make push-ups more challenging. Focusing on strengthening the core and stabilizer muscles through exercises like planks and shoulder stability exercises can help improve push-up performance.
  3. Technique and form: Proper push-up technique requires maintaining a straight line from head to toe, engaging the core, and lowering the body to a certain depth while maintaining control. Incorrect form, such as sagging hips or flaring elbows, can make push-ups more difficult. Learning and practicing proper push-up form can significantly improve performance.
  4. Lack of practice and progression: Like any exercise, push-ups require practice and gradual progression to build strength and endurance. If someone is new to push-ups or hasn’t consistently trained them, they may find them challenging at first. Starting with modified push-up variations, such as inclined or knee push-ups, can help build strength and gradually progress towards full push-ups.
  5. Individual differences and limitations: Every individual has unique body proportions, joint mobility, and muscle imbalances that can affect their ability to perform certain exercises. Some women may have specific physical limitations or conditions that make push-ups more challenging. It’s important to listen to your body, work within your abilities, and consult with a qualified fitness professional if needed.

Remember, everyone starts at a different fitness level, and it’s essential to focus on individual progress rather than comparing yourself to others. With consistent practice, proper technique, and a gradual increase in intensity, many women can improve their push-up abilities and build upper body strength over time.

Women Should Not Fear Weight Training In Gym LondonWhile some women may struggle with doing chin-ups initially, it is not accurate to say that women, as a whole, cannot do chin-ups. The ability to perform chin-ups is primarily dependent on strength-to-bodyweight ratio and training specificity. Here are a few reasons why some women may find chin-ups challenging:

  1. Upper body strength: Chin-ups require significant upper body strength, particularly in the back, biceps, and shoulders. On average, women tend to have less upper body strength compared to men due to physiological differences, including differences in muscle mass and hormonal profiles. However, with proper training and progressive overload, women can build the necessary strength to perform chin-ups.
  2. Relative body weight: Body weight plays a role in chin-up performance. Women, on average, tend to have a higher body fat percentage and lower lean muscle mass compared to men, which can affect their strength-to-bodyweight ratio. However, body composition is not an absolute barrier to chin-ups, and strength training combined with a balanced diet can help improve body composition and facilitate chin-up progress.
  3. Training specificity: Chin-ups are a specific movement that requires practice and targeted training. If women have not trained or practiced chin-ups specifically, they may initially struggle with the movement. Incorporating exercises that target the muscles involved in chin-ups, such as lat pulldowns, inverted rows, and bicep curls, can help build the necessary strength and familiarity with the movement pattern.
  4. Grip strength: Chin-ups also require a strong grip to hold onto the bar. Grip strength can vary among individuals, regardless of gender. It is possible that some women may need to specifically work on improving their grip strength to enhance their chin-up performance.

It’s important to note that individual factors, such as genetics, training background, and personal goals, can influence an individual’s ability to perform chin-ups. With consistent training, progressive overload, and a focus on building upper body strength, many women can develop the necessary strength to perform chin-ups or modify the exercise to suit their abilities, such as using assisted chin-up machines or resistance bands.

It’s essential to set realistic expectations, be patient, and celebrate progress along the way. Working with a qualified fitness professional can also provide guidance, personalized programming, and support to help women achieve their chin-up goals.

  1. Hormonal differences: Women generally have lower levels of testosterone, a hormone that plays a significant role in muscle hypertrophy (muscle growth). Testosterone is primarily responsible for the substantial muscle gains seen in men. Without the same hormonal environment, it is much more challenging for women to build significant amounts of muscle mass.
  2. Muscle mass potential: Women have a naturally lower muscle mass potential compared to men due to physiological differences. Even with strength training, women typically do not possess the same genetic capacity for muscle growth as men. Women who engage in strength training will generally develop a leaner and more toned physique rather than a bulky appearance.
  3. Caloric intake and diet: Building substantial muscle mass requires a consistent caloric surplus, which means consuming more calories than the body needs for maintenance. Women who are not actively trying to gain size or consuming excess calories are unlikely to experience significant muscle hypertrophy. Controlling calorie intake and maintaining a balanced diet can help women achieve their desired body composition goals.
  4. Training approach: The training approach also plays a role in the outcome of muscle development. Women who engage in high-repetition, moderate-intensity strength training with proper form and technique are more likely to achieve lean muscle development and overall toning rather than extreme hypertrophy.
  5. Body composition and fat distribution: Women tend to have a higher percentage of body fat compared to men, which can create a softer appearance even with increased muscle mass. Strength training can help women reduce body fat and improve body composition, resulting in a leaner and more defined physique.

It’s important to remember that each individual’s response to exercise and muscle development can vary. Some women may naturally have a predisposition for developing more muscle mass, while others may have different body types that respond differently to training stimuli. However, the notion that women will become excessively bulky from strength training alone is generally not supported by scientific evidence.

Engaging in strength training can provide numerous benefits for women, including increased strength, improved body composition, enhanced metabolism, and improved overall health and well-being. It is a valuable tool to help women achieve their fitness goals and should not be feared based on concerns of becoming overly muscular.

Drinking water is essential for maintaining good health and overall well-being. Here are several reasons why it is important to drink water:

  1. Hydration: Water is crucial for hydrating your body. It helps maintain the balance of bodily fluids, regulates body temperature, and supports various bodily functions. Staying hydrated is important for overall physical and cognitive performance.
  2. Nutrient absorption: Water plays a vital role in the digestion and absorption of nutrients from food. It helps dissolve and transport nutrients, allowing your body to effectively absorb them and utilize them for various processes.
  3. Waste elimination: Water helps flush out waste products and toxins from your body through urine and sweat. It supports kidney function and helps prevent constipation by keeping your digestive system functioning properly.
  4. Joint lubrication: Adequate water intake helps keep your joints lubricated and cushioned, reducing the risk of joint pain and stiffness.
  5. Temperature regulation: Water helps regulate body temperature through perspiration. When you sweat, your body cools down, helping you maintain a stable internal temperature, especially during physical activity or in hot environments.
  6. Skin health: Drinking water contributes to healthy skin by keeping it hydrated and moisturized. Sufficient water intake can help improve skin elasticity, prevent dryness, and promote a clearer complexion.
  7. Energy levels and brain function: Dehydration can lead to fatigue, decreased concentration, and impaired cognitive function. Drinking enough water helps ensure optimal brain function, mental clarity, and sustained energy levels throughout the day.
  8. Weight management: Drinking water can support weight management efforts. It has zero calories, can help control appetite by making you feel fuller, and can replace high-calorie beverages when consumed in place of sugary drinks.

It is important to note that individual water needs may vary depending on factors such as age, activity level, climate, and overall health. As a general guideline, it is often recommended to drink at least 8 glasses (64 ounces or about 2 liters) of water per day. However, listen to your body’s signals of thirst and adjust your water intake accordingly

Getting enough sleep and maintaining a regular sleep schedule is indeed crucial for overall health and well-being. Here are several reasons why getting to bed on time is important:

  1. Rest and rejuvenation: Sleep is essential for your body to rest and rejuvenate. During sleep, your body repairs and regenerates tissues, strengthens the immune system, and restores energy levels. It also plays a vital role in memory consolidation and learning.
  2. Physical health: Adequate sleep is linked to better physical health outcomes. It helps regulate hormones related to appetite and metabolism, which can contribute to weight management and reduce the risk of obesity. Sufficient sleep also supports cardiovascular health, immune function, and hormone regulation.
  3. Mental health: Sleep plays a crucial role in mental and emotional well-being. Sustaining healthy sleep patterns is associated with improved mood, reduced risk of developing mental health disorders such as depression and anxiety, and better stress management.
  4. Cognitive function: Sufficient sleep is essential for optimal cognitive function, including attention, concentration, problem-solving, and decision-making abilities. It enhances creativity, productivity, and overall mental performance.
  5. Daytime alertness and safety: A good night’s sleep promotes daytime alertness, reducing the risk of accidents and injuries due to drowsiness. It helps improve reaction time, motor skills, and overall cognitive alertness, making you more attentive and focused during daily activities.
  6. Hormonal balance: Sleep is closely linked to the regulation of hormones in the body. Sustaining a consistent sleep schedule helps maintain a healthy balance of hormones, including those involved in appetite regulation, stress response, and reproductive health.
  7. Improved immune function: Sufficient sleep supports a robust immune system. During sleep, the immune system releases proteins called cytokines that help fight off infections and inflammation. Lack of sleep can weaken the immune system, making you more susceptible to illnesses.
  8. Overall quality of life: When you consistently get enough sleep and adhere to a regular sleep schedule, you are more likely to experience an improved quality of life. Better sleep leads to increased energy levels, improved mood, enhanced productivity, and an overall sense of well-being.

To promote healthy sleep habits, consider establishing a regular sleep routine, creating a comfortable sleep environment, avoiding stimulants like caffeine and electronics before bed, and practicing relaxation techniques to wind down before sleep. It’s recommended that adults aim for 7-9 hours of sleep per night, although individual sleep needs may vary. If you’re experiencing persistent sleep problems or excessive daytime sleepiness, it’s advisable to consult a healthcare professional for further evaluation and guidance.

Mindfulness can be a helpful practice for managing stress. Here’s how mindfulness can assist with stress reduction and promote overall well-being:

  1. Increased self-awareness: Mindfulness involves intentionally paying attention to the present moment without judgment. By practicing mindfulness, you become more aware of your thoughts, emotions, and bodily sensations associated with stress. This self-awareness allows you to recognize stress triggers and patterns, empowering you to respond to stress in a more skillful and calm manner.
  2. Stress reduction and relaxation: Mindfulness practices, such as deep breathing exercises and body scans, activate the body’s relaxation response. They help reduce physiological markers of stress, such as heart rate and cortisol levels. Regular mindfulness practice cultivates a sense of relaxation and calmness, enabling you to better cope with stressful situations.
  3. Emotion regulation: Mindfulness helps develop emotional resilience and the ability to regulate emotions effectively. By observing your thoughts and emotions without judgment during mindfulness practice, you create space to respond to stressful situations with greater clarity and composure. Mindfulness allows you to cultivate a non-reactive and compassionate stance towards your emotions, reducing their intensity and impact on your well-being.
  4. Enhanced focus and attention: Mindfulness practice strengthens your ability to stay focused and present in the moment. This increased focus can help you better manage stress by redirecting your attention away from stressors and ruminative thoughts. It enhances your ability to engage in tasks with greater efficiency and effectiveness.
  5. Perspective and acceptance: Mindfulness encourages a non-judgmental attitude and acceptance of the present moment as it is. This perspective allows you to let go of worries about the past or future, reducing stress associated with rumination and excessive planning. By accepting the present moment, you can shift your focus to what is within your control and take proactive steps to manage stress.
  6. Improved overall well-being: Regular mindfulness practice has been linked to improved overall well-being and quality of life. It supports emotional well-being, fosters positive relationships, and enhances resilience in the face of stress and adversity. Mindfulness can help you develop a greater sense of peace, contentment, and gratitude in your daily life.

Remember that mindfulness is a skill that requires practice and patience. You can incorporate mindfulness into your daily routine by setting aside dedicated time for formal mindfulness meditation or by practicing informal mindfulness in everyday activities such as mindful eating, walking, or engaging in mindful conversations. There are various resources available, including mindfulness apps, guided meditations, and mindfulness-based stress reduction programs, that can provide guidance and support in developing a mindfulness practice.

Weight training is important as we age for several reasons:

  1. Muscle mass and strength: As we age, we naturally lose muscle mass and strength, which can lead to a decline in physical function and an increased risk of falls and fractures. Weight training can help to maintain and even increase muscle mass and strength, improving physical function and reducing the risk of falls and fractures.
  2. Bone health: Weight training has been shown to increase bone density, reducing the risk of osteoporosis and fractures.
  3. Metabolism: As we age, our metabolism tends to slow down, making it easier to gain weight and harder to lose weight. Weight training can help to increase muscle mass, which can boost metabolism and make it easier to maintain a healthy weight.
  4. Joint health: Weight training can help to strengthen the muscles around joints, reducing the risk of joint pain and injury.
  5. Mental health: Exercise, including weight training, has been shown to improve mood and reduce the risk of depression and anxiety, which can become more common as we age.

Overall, weight training is an important part of a healthy lifestyle as we age, helping to maintain physical function, prevent injury, and improve overall health and well-being

Alcohol consumption can lower your t levels 

can have a negative impact on testosterone levels. Studies have shown that acute alcohol consumption can lower testosterone levels in both men and women. One study found that a single bout of heavy drinking (defined as consuming 5 or more drinks in a 2-hour period) significantly reduced testosterone levels in men for up to 24 hours after the drinking session.

Long-term heavy drinking can also have a negative impact on testosterone levels. Chronic alcohol abuse has been shown to reduce testosterone production in men, leading to symptoms such as decreased sex drive, erectile dysfunction, and infertility. In women, chronic alcohol consumption has been associated with menstrual irregularities and decreased fertility.

Moderate alcohol consumption (defined as up to 1 drink per day for women and up to 2 drinks per day for men) may not have as significant an impact on testosterone levels, but it is still important to consume alcohol in moderation and be aware of the potential negative effects on overall health and well-being

Do wee need supplement as we age

Whether or not we need supplements as we age depends on our individual dietary needs and health status. While it is possible to get all of the nutrients we need from a healthy diet, some people may benefit from taking supplements to ensure they are getting enough of certain nutrients. Here are some factors to consider:

  1. Nutrient deficiencies: As we age, our bodies may have a harder time absorbing certain nutrients, such as vitamin B12 and vitamin D. If you are deficient in a particular nutrient, your healthcare provider may recommend a supplement.
  2. Restricted diets: Some people, particularly older adults, may have restricted diets due to medical conditions or medication use. In these cases, a supplement may be needed to ensure adequate nutrient intake.
  3. Age-related conditions: Some age-related conditions, such as osteoporosis or age-related macular degeneration, may benefit from specific nutrient supplements.

It’s important to note that taking excessive amounts of certain supplements can be harmful, so it’s important to talk to your healthcare provider before starting any supplement regimen. They can help determine if you have any nutrient deficiencies or if there are any supplements that may be beneficial for your individual needs.

    To gain muscle mass, it’s important to engage in regular strength training or resistance exercises that challenge your muscles and cause them to adapt and grow. Here are some of the best exercises for building muscle:

    1. Squats: Squats are a compound exercise that work multiple muscle groups, including the legs, glutes, and core. They can be performed with body weight or with added weight, such as a barbell or dumbbells.
    2. Deadlifts: Deadlifts are another compound exercise that work multiple muscle groups, including the back, legs, and core. They can also be performed with body weight or with added weight.
    3. Bench Press: The bench press is a compound exercise that primarily targets the chest muscles, but also works the shoulders and triceps. It can be performed with a barbell or dumbbells.
    4. Pull-Ups/Chin-Ups: Pull-ups and chin-ups are bodyweight exercises that target the back and biceps. They can be modified to make them easier or more difficult, depending on your fitness level.
    5. Overhead Press: The overhead press is a compound exercise that primarily targets the shoulders, but also works the triceps and upper back. It can be performed with a barbell or dumbbells.
    6. Lunges: Lunges are a compound exercise that work the legs and glutes. They can be performed with body weight or with added weight.
    7. Rows: Rows are a compound exercise that work the back, biceps, and shoulders. They can be performed with a barbell, dumbbells, or a machine.

    It’s important to note that while these exercises are effective for building muscle, it’s also important to vary your workouts and include a mix of exercises that target different muscle groups. Additionally, it’s important to challenge yourself with progressively heavier weights or more difficult variations of these exercises over time to continue to see progress and avoid plateauing.

    Supplements what ones are need to keep muscle  

    While there are many supplements on the market that claim to prevent muscle wasting, there is limited scientific evidence to support their effectiveness. It’s important to note that the best way to prevent muscle wasting is through regular exercise and a balanced diet that provides adequate nutrients and calories to support muscle growth and maintenance.

    That being said, there are a few supplements that may help support muscle health and prevent muscle wasting in certain populations:

    1. Creatine: Creatine is a naturally occurring amino acid that is involved in energy production in muscle cells. It has been shown to improve muscle strength and size in older adults and those with muscle wasting conditions.
    2. Omega-3 fatty acids: Omega-3 fatty acids, which are found in fatty fish and fish oil supplements, may help reduce inflammation and support muscle health.
    3. Vitamin D: Vitamin D is important for muscle and bone health, and deficiency has been linked to muscle wasting in older adults.
    4. Bran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s): BCAAs, which include leucine, isoleucine, and valine, are essential amino acids that are involved in muscle protein synthesis. They may help reduce muscle breakdown and support muscle growth in certain populations, such as older adults and those with muscle wasting conditions.

    It’s important to note that supplements should be used under the guidance of a healthcare professional and in conjunction with a balanced diet and regular exercise. Supplements should not be used as a replacement for a healthy lifestyle or medical treatment.

A pain personal trainer is a fitness professional who specializes in working with clients who experience chronic pain. Chronic pain can be caused by a variety of conditions, such as arthritis, fibromyalgia, or injuries, and can make it difficult for individuals to exercise safely and effectively.

A pain personal trainer has specialized knowledge and training in exercise and pain management, and can develop a personalized training plan that is tailored to the client’s needs and abilities. They work closely with clients to understand their pain levels, limitations, and goals, and use exercise and movement to help manage pain and improve overall fitness and quality of life.

Pain personal trainers may use a variety of techniques and approaches to help clients manage pain, such as:

  • Gentle and low-impact exercises that are less likely to exacerbate pain
  • Stretching and flexibility exercises to improve range of motion and reduce stiffness
  • Strength training to improve muscle tone and reduce joint stress
  • Cardiovascular exercise to improve overall fitness and endurance
  • Mind-body techniques, such as breathing exercises, meditation, or yoga, to reduce stress and promote relaxation

A pain personal trainer works closely with clients to monitor pain levels and adjust the training plan as needed. They also provide education and support to help clients better understand their pain and develop strategies to manage it outside of exercise sessions.

When selecting a pain personal trainer, it’s important to look for someone who has specialized training or certifications in pain management, as well as experience working with clients who have similar conditions and pain levels. It’s also important to find someone who is a good fit for your personality and communication style, as this can help ensure a positive and effective training experience.
